Mafatlal Industries ranks among Top 100 at LACP Vision Awards

Firm secures global recognition for excellence in annual reporting.

Mafatlal Industries (MIL), the flagship company of the Arvind Mafatlal Group, has secured global recognition by winning the Platinum Award at the 2024–25 Vision Awards Annual Report Competition organised by the League of American Communications Professionals (LACP). This marks the third consecutive year that the company has received the honour, highlighting its continued excellence in corporate reporting within the Consumer Durables – Textile/Apparel/Luxury category.

The company’s annual report was ranked among the Top 100 Reports Worldwide, securing the 65th position globally among all submissions reviewed for the previous fiscal year. In addition, the company received the Technical Achievement Award for overall excellence in annual report communications, reflecting strong performance in both presentation and content.

The LACP Vision Awards are considered one of the most competitive global platforms for recognising excellence in corporate reporting and stakeholder communication. Entries are assessed on parameters such as first impression, narrative clarity, financial disclosure quality, creativity, and overall communication effectiveness. The recognition reflects the company’s structured approach towards governance, transparency, and strategic disclosure practices.

Raghunath Mannil Balakrishnan, CEO, Mafatlal Industries Limited, said, “We are honoured that Mafatlal Industries has once again been recognised at the LACP Vision Awards, marking the third consecutive year our annual report has earned Platinum status and been ranked among the Top 100 Reports Worldwide. This sustained recognition reflects the strength of our integrated reporting- not as a compliance exercise, but as a disciplined articulation of performance, governance, and strategic intent. In a competitive global field, such consistent acknowledgement underscores our commitment to transparency, accountability, and world-class stakeholder communication. We will continue to elevate our reporting to align with evolving global benchmarks and long-term value creation.”

The international recognition reinforces the company’s commitment to maintaining high standards of corporate governance and effective communication, strengthening confidence among investors, partners, and stakeholders.
